Newport Beach Hosts Sobriety Stop Tonight

Categories: DUI-yi-yi
Drunk-on-the-beach_square.jpg
Tourists take over beach towns on weekends, so locals know the best time to go out is Thursday night.

Guess the cops have figured that out, too.

The Newport Beach Police Department is conducting a sobriety checkpoint starting at 8 tonight at . . .

. . . Newport Boulevard and Finley Avenue.

It lasts through 3 a.m. Friday.

Drivers passing through will be checked for signs of intoxication and being without a wallet (soooooo easy to spot!).

Newps cops warn motorists caught driving while legally drunk or drugged can expect fees, fines, jail time, DUI classes, license suspension, insurance increases and other expenses that can leave you $10,000 lighter in the wallet.

Speaking of $$$, ops funding comes from a grant from the California Office of Traffic Safety, through the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ration.
